1 Year PQE ACA Qualified Accountant – Private Equity Real Estate

OUR CLIENT is a well-established, privately-owned investment and asset management group, operating across the Real Estate Investment and Private Equity sectors. The firm is dynamic, growth-oriented, and currently positioned for significant expansion, with ambitions to potentially double its multi-billion-dollar AUM in the near future. This marks a pivotal and exciting phase in the company’s evolution—both corporately and commercially—making it a compelling time to join the team. They are currently seeking a 1 Year PQE ACA Qualified Accountant to join them as an Assistant Fund Controller to take ownership of all accounting, tax, and reporting functions. This role is critical in ensuring compliance with asset management agreements and in overseeing the financial management of the group’s investment portfolio.

THE ROLE RESPONSIBILITIES for the Assistant Fund Controller position:

  • Managing fund reporting, including portfolio accounts, VAT filings, and tax returns.
  • Ensuring investment data is accurate and up to date for performance analysis.
  • Maintaining fund reports and supporting preparation of business plans.
  • Coordinating management and investor reporting, including quarterly updates.
  • Overseeing audits and local accountants to meet compliance and filing requirements.
  • Ensuring investment cashflows are updated to support fundraising and IR.
  • Supporting senior management and teams on financial aspects of investments.
  • Advising deal team on financial and tax matters for acquisitions and disposals.
  • Handling ad hoc investor reporting and communications.
  • Coordinating third-party providers to ensure service delivery aligns with agreements.
  • Preparing covenant calculations to support debt compliance reporting.

THE PERSON REQUIREMENTS for the Assistant Fund Controller:

  • ACA (or equivalent) qualified with 1+ years’ post-qualification experience in practice.
  • Strong Excel and general IT proficiency.
  • Detail-oriented with excellent organisational and time management skills.
  • Proactive and self-motivated, able to work independently.
  • Effective communicator with strong stakeholder management abilities.
  • Capable of managing mult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.

BENEFITS:

  • Discretionary 10-20% bonus.
  • 5% Employer pension contribution.
  • 25 days annual leave plus bank holidays up to 9/10 days extra holidays.
  • 3pm Friday finish.
  • Healthcare insurance.
